yeah man I wouldn't bother with it, the pain to hook up an MR2 Turbo box to a 3SGE just wouldn't be worth it, as most people who do the 3SGTE swap know about it, first you need the box, very exey for an LSD one, then you need to use the linkages off the celica box, don't think the s series boxes will fit I have been told that GT4 ones will because it's e series, the bellhousing will fit fine, you'll also need MR2 driveshafts and attach your celica outer CV's to the MR2 driveshafts. and then you should be able to put the gearbox in. but for a 3SGE it is alot of work and cost for not that much gain cause it's n ot like the 3SGE puts out insane FWKW's

some n/a sw20 mr2's had lsd's (i have one in my mr2) very rare.

the box is a s54, and will litrally bolt in place of your existing box. linkages will bolt on - but you will probably find the st162 ones may be a tad different to the st182/202 linkages - might need minor mods.

failing that, you could buy an aftermarket or trd item
